The Square

The Praça Basílio Ceschin is one of many squares in Águas da Prata. This one has an Illuminated Fountain, walking paths, an artificial lake and two fountains of mineral water. Across the street is a shop selling bananas, a bar/restaurant, the bus depot and the train station.



There is a bridge over the river that lets you enter the Praça Basílio Ceschin from the Chales.




The river flows all the way through Águas da Prata and has several tributaries. The water level varies dramatically from the rainy season (Summer) to the dry season (Winter). Here it flows southerly past the Chales.
